Drugs A and B both reduce depression, but drug A is twice as potent as drug B. This difference in potency is
 
  a. clinically important because one only needs to take half as much of drug A as drug B
  b. not clinically important unless drug B's maximal response is less than that of drug A
  c. not clinically important unless drug A's side effects are less disturbing than drug B's side effects
  d. both b and c

Question 2

Excretion of drugs occurs most commonly through
 
  a. the lungs
  b. renal (i.e., involving the kidneys) excretion
  c. hepatic (i.e., involving the liver) excretion
  d. the feces
